MLB spring training continues on Thursday in Grapefruit League action as the Twins (3-5) take on the Yankees (6-4). Joe Ryan will make his spring training debut for the Twins, while Gerrit Cole gets his second start of the spring.
Cole won in that first start, pitching 3.1 innings and striking out five batters. Will he have the same kind of success this time around?

The Yankees were an offensive powerhouse in their last game on Tuesday against the Phillies, whom they beat 12-3. The team scored seven runs in the third inning and had a total of 15 hits. Center fielder Spencer Jones had quite the day, going 3-for-3 with four RBIs, including a three-run home run.
In the Twins’ 5-2 loss to the Orioles on Wednesday, reliever Justin Topa suffered an arm injury. Topa was removed from the game after seven pitches. Royce Lewis and Ty France were the players that found success at the plate. Both went 2-for-3 with an RBI.
These teams met on Feb. 25, with the Twins winning 5-4.
